Vegan "Turkey" Loaf

Ingredients:

  • 2 Tbsp. olive oil, separated
  • 2 cups cooked quinoa
  • 1/2 cup Bobs Red Mill Gluten-Free Rolled Oats
  • 1 Tbsp. flaxseed meal
  • 1/4 cup Bob’s Red Mill Gluten-Free Flour
  • 10 oz. chopped mushrooms
  • 1 cup diced red onion
  • 1 celery stalk, chopped
  • 1 – 15 oz. can chickpeas
  • 1 cup frozen peas
  • 3/4 cup walnuts
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
  • 1/2 tsp. Redmond Real Salt
  • 1 tsp. Redmond Garlic Salt
  • 1 tsp. paprika
  • 1 tsp. turmeric
  • 1 tsp. fresh rosemary
  • 1 tsp. sage
  • 1/2 tsp. cumin
  • 1/2 tsp. black pepper
  • Dash of cayenne pepper
  • Dash of fennel
  • 1/2 cup water  

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 360°F. Grease a loaf pan with 1 tablespoon of olive oil.
  2. In a pan over medium heat, add the remaining tablespoon of olive oil. Sauté mushrooms, onion, and celery for 5-7 minutes until soft.
  3. In a food processor, combine all ingredients including the sautéed mushroom mixture until well combined but still chunky. Taste and adjust seasonings as necessary.
  4. Press mixture into the prepared loaf pan and bake for about 1 hour and 10 minutes.
  5. Serve with vegan gravy and your favorite potatoes.
